In January 1654, Ukrainian Cossacks, headed by B.M. Khmelnitsky brought an oath to the king in Pereyaslavl. Following this, the royal governors and garrisons appeared first in Kyiv, and later (since 1659) and in other Ukrainian cities. The further process of establishing Russian military-administrative control over Ukraine and building relationships with the Cossack elite and other estate groups was often accompanied by treason and contributed to changes in the composition and functionality of the tsarist administration. Despite the military failures, political instability and the unfavorable foreign policy situation of the 1660s, the Russian state managed to maintain its influence and control over the left-bank Ukraine. At the expense of what mechanisms and resources (economic, political, social) did the tsarist government manage to maintain and maintain control in this difficult region? How did the functions and numbers of Russian governor and garrisons change in Ukrainian cities? About these plots, as well as about the history of Russian-Ukrainian relations in the 50-60s. XVII century. You can read in this volume.
The book is intended for all those interested in the domestic history of the second half of the XVII century. and the history of Russian-Ukrainian relations
